چکیده

This paper presents the results of a project carried out within a collaboration among TD Group S.p.A., ISTI-CNR, Dept. of Mechanics, Nuclear and Production Engineering, University of Pisa, and the Diabetology Dept. at the “San Giovanni di Dio” Hospital in Florence. The goal of this activity has been to integrate thermal information and three dimensional spatial data by combining acquisitions from a thermocamera and a stereo pair of high resolution visible cameras. An application in the medical field is presented regarding the Diabetic Foot Disease to support physicians in their diagnosis and follow-up.
